Understanding Joint Health Issues in Dogs

Joint problems are common among senior dogs. Arthritis, a condition caused by inflammation in the joints, is one of the most frequent concerns. Dogs with arthritis may show signs like difficulty climbing stairs, limping, or reluctance to play. Another issue, hip dysplasia, involves abnormal joint development, leading to discomfort and reduced movement over time.

These conditions are often caused by wear and tear on the joints, coupled with inflammation that exacerbates discomfort. Addressing these issues early can significantly improve your dog’s quality of life, and CBD is gaining attention as a potential aid for these challenges.

The Role of CBD in Supporting Joint Health

CBD, or cannabidiol, is a compound derived from the hemp plant. It interacts with the endocannabinoid system (ECS), which plays a role in maintaining balance in various bodily functions, including pain perception and inflammation response.

Research and anecdotal reports suggest that CBD may offer anti-inflammatory properties, helping to reduce swelling in the joints. Additionally, CBD might assist in managing pain, allowing dogs with joint issues to move more freely and comfortably. While more studies are needed to confirm its effects, many pet owners have reported positive outcomes when using CBD to support their dogs’ joint health.
